1. No Flow Reading (Zero Output)

Possible Causes:

  • No actual flow in the pipeline
  • Faulty power supply or disconnected wiring
  • Incorrect grounding or poor earth connection
  • Sensor or transmitter failure

Troubleshooting Tips:

  • Check if there is actual fluid flow in the pipe.
  • Inspect the wiring and power connections.
  • Ensure that the flow meter is properly grounded.
  • If the problem persists, verify the transmitter and sensor functionality using a diagnostic tool.

2. Inaccurate Flow Readings

Possible Causes:

  • Partially filled pipe
  • Air bubbles or gas entrainment in the fluid
  • Magnetic or electrical interference
  • Incorrect calibration or settings

Troubleshooting Tips:

  • Make sure the pipe is completely filled with liquid.
  • Install air release valves if air bubbles are present.
  • Keep the magmeter away from high-voltage lines and magnetic sources.
  • Recheck the calibration settings and perform a zero-point calibration if needed.

3. Fluctuating Readings

Possible Causes:

  • Unstable fluid flow
  • Loose electrical connections
  • Ground loop problems
  • Interference from nearby equipment

Troubleshooting Tips:

  • Ensure the fluid flow is steady and not pulsating.
  • Tighten all electrical connections and shield the signal cables.
  • Use isolated power supplies and proper grounding techniques to eliminate ground loops.
  • Physically separate the flow meter wiring from other control cables.

4. Display or Output Failure

Possible Causes:

  • Power issues
  • Faulty display unit
  • Damaged cables or connectors
  • Corrupted firmware

Troubleshooting Tips:

  • Test the power supply and confirm voltage levels.
  • Replace or repair the display panel if needed.
  • Check for damaged cables or loose connections.
  • Update or reflash the firmware under expert guidance.

5. Coating or Scaling of Electrodes

Possible Causes:

  • Buildup of materials like lime, iron, or biological matter
  • Use in high-solid or sticky fluid applications

Troubleshooting Tips:

  • Periodically inspect and clean the electrodes using suitable cleaning agents.
  • Use electrode cleaning functions if your magmeter model supports it.
  • For difficult fluids, consider using flow meters with self-cleaning electrodes.

Best Practices to Prevent Flow Meter Issues

  • Always install the flow meter according to the manufacturer’s instructions.
  • Maintain a straight pipe length upstream and downstream for accurate readings.
  • Ensure proper grounding and shielding of cables.
  • Schedule regular maintenance and calibration checks.
  • Train staff on basic troubleshooting steps.
